- Bio: An orphan dwarf who fell in with a group of thieves in the city of Kerth in Tairani. He was (and still is) constantly picked on for his height, as even for a dwarf he is quite short at only four feet tall. He's usually quick to defend himself by pointing out that in his line of work being a shortarse is a good thing, since he can hide in shadows much easier than his bigger compatriots, fit into smaller spaces, and is generally harder to fight when push comes to shove because the average guard isn't used to attacking or being attacked from that low a position.
- Although members constantly come and go in the group due to various reasons (arrests, for example), Taft has stayed active and constant since the age of ten... and considering he recently turned twenty-five, he's starting to think of heading out of Kerth for a new city. Leaving the lifelong familiar environs would be quite a step for the dwarf and so he hasn't done it yet, but he's aware it's only a matter of time before he ends up in irons himself if he stays; the guards are getting too familiar with his tricks.
